NEW YORK, June 27, 2017 – The Millennium Alliance announces Wells Fargo Chief Technology Officer Scott Dillon will be the keynote speaker at its biannual FSI Transformation Assembly on September 14-15 in Palm Beach, FL. Technology and business leaders from leading financial and insurance organizations will hear Dillon’s address on IT’s evolution from service provider to business partner.

The Financial Services and Insurance sector is on the precipice of digital transformation. This move comes as the industry evolves to meet the changing needs of the on-demand, online consumer.

In a recent survey by The Millennium Alliance, over 90% of CIOs from financial services and insurance organizations stated that digital transformation is a major focus for their businesses in 2017. *

Of the surveyed, they identified the following factors as being of the highest priority:

  • Hybrid cloud – solving complex finance/risk transformation initiatives for financial institutions
  • Innovative digital, data and analytics technologies/ solutions to drive consumer centricity
  • Making omnichannel a reality: transforming and simplifying the enablement of customers and bankers alike
  • Responding to regulatory changes, for example, data protection in the digital world
  • Cross-channel Marketing – ROI analysis, attribution, and optimization
  • Connecting with the connected customer
  • Thinking mobile-first

As CTO, Dillon heads Enterprise Information Technology (EIT) for Wells Fargo. EIT is the heart of what enables Wells Fargo to satisfy its customers’ financial needs. EIT’s more than 24,000 team members worldwide deliver simple, safe, sound, innovative, and integrated IT products and services to its customers and team members around the world.

Under his leadership, technology team members set IT strategy, deliver systems software design and development, and provide Wells Fargo global customers ‘round-the-clock’ banking access through in-store, online, ATM, mobile device and telephone transactions. They serve customers directly through systems availability and security, as well as indirectly, through internal business partners who deliver a wide range of financial products and services

About Lisa Shalett

Lisa Shalett is a retired Goldman Sachs Partner, who now advises and invests in early stage companies and serves on public and private company boards. Over her 20-year Goldman career, Lisa held senior leadership roles in 5 divisions, worked in 2 regions, led revenue-producing and revenue-supporting businesses, managed global P&Ls and important client relationships, and helped transform the way Goldman communicates with its key stakeholders. Most recently, Lisa was Global Head of Brand Marketing & Digital Strategy in the Executive Office, managing Goldman’s brand during the financial crisis, as a change agent and innovator. Prior to that, she was Global COO of Compliance, Legal and Internal Audit, and before that led International Equities sales and trading, leveraging her Japan background. She currently serves on the boards of Brookfield Property Partners (NYSE: BPY) and PerformLine, the leading marketing compliance SaaS platform. For 12 months she “failed” retirement and and joined the executive team at Odyssey, an explosively-growing millennials-focused media platform, as CMO and Advisor, working for its 28-year-old CEO and getting startup experience firsthand.

Lisa focuses on using her considerable, diverse business expertise and operational experience to help startups and non-profit organizations run well, and help large organizations stay innovative. She is known for (and enjoys) connecting people, building brands, and being a sounding board and creative thought partner on issues relating to business models, strategy, digital transformation, leadership, and talent.

Lisa earned her MBA from Harvard Business School, and BA, summa cum laude, in East Asian Studies from Harvard University.

David Edelman is a global co-leader of McKinsey’s Digital and Marketing & Sales Practices, based in Boston. For more than 20 years, David has specialized in helping marketing executives manage the strategy, organization, and infrastructure transformations required to become “digitally adroit” leaders. From creating digital centers of excellence, to developing marketing technology architecture plans, to redesigning entire go-to-market approaches, he has led work that is both strategic and highly tactical.

Together with the new McKinsey Digital Labs team of designers, developers, and digital analysts, his teams have helped marketers raise their digital traffic volumes, conversion rates, and customer lifetime value. In financial services, he has worked across many lines of business, including credit cards, retail banking, institutional banking, and retirement products.

One of the early leaders of Digitas, a market-leading digital agency, David built the strategy and analytics team, which worked alongside the agency’s creative and technology teams on implementation of large scale digital advertising and web e-commerce programs. Before that, as a partner with The Boston Consulting Group, he pioneered early work at the intersection of marketing and database technology, developing their “Segment of One Marketing” strategy service line, and was a leader in developing their e-commerce practice.

A frequent contributor to leading publications, and a Top 5 LinkedIn Influencer, David has also spoken or participated in panels at many top CMO and industry gatherings. He also sits on the advisory boards of a couple of small agencies and startups in the social and video markets.
